Understanding Trump's Key Executive Orders Affecting Transgender Individuals

Several key executive orders issued during the Trump administration had a profound and detrimental effect on the lives of transgender people. These orders often cited religious freedom or purported concerns about military readiness as justification, but their impact was undeniably discriminatory. The resulting limitations on healthcare access, employment opportunities, and legal protections fueled existing inequalities and created new obstacles.

  • Executive Order 13767 (Protecting Religious Freedom): While ostensibly aimed at religious freedom, this order opened the door for discrimination against transgender individuals, particularly in areas like healthcare and employment, by allowing individuals and organizations to cite religious objections to refuse services based on gender identity.
  • Rescission of Obama-era guidance on transgender students' bathroom access: This action effectively rolled back protections for transgender students, leaving them vulnerable to discrimination and harassment in schools.
  • Military Ban: The Trump administration implemented a ban on transgender individuals serving openly in the military, effectively forcing many out of service and denying them the opportunity to contribute to their country. This was later overturned by the Biden administration.
  • Changes to Title IX: The administration revised interpretations of Title IX, impacting transgender students' access to education and protections from discrimination.

The Impact on Healthcare Access for Transgender Individuals

Access to gender-affirming care, including hormone therapy and surgeries, is crucial for the physical and mental well-being of transgender individuals. Trump-era policies significantly hampered this access, leading to devastating consequences. The restrictions often manifested through:

  • Insurance Coverage Limitations: Many insurance providers restricted or denied coverage for gender-affirming care, citing religious objections or claiming such treatments were "experimental."
  • Restrictions on Federal Funding: Federal funding for programs supporting transgender healthcare was significantly reduced or eliminated altogether, limiting access for those who relied on government assistance.
  • Increased Healthcare Disparities: These policies exacerbated existing healthcare disparities within the transgender community, leaving many individuals without access to life-saving and life-improving medical treatments. The lack of affordable and accessible care contributed to higher rates of depression, anxiety, and suicide attempts.

Employment Discrimination and its Effects on the Transgender Community

The indirect and direct effects of the executive orders contributed to a climate of increased workplace discrimination against transgender individuals. The ripple effects include:

  • Job Security Concerns: Transgender individuals faced increased anxiety about job security, fearing potential discrimination or termination based on their gender identity.
  • Challenges in Job Applications and Hiring: Many employers, either due to explicit bias or fear of legal challenges, became hesitant to hire transgender applicants, creating significant barriers to employment.
  • Workplace Harassment and Hostility: The lack of clear legal protections and a climate of intolerance created by the executive orders led to an increase in workplace harassment and discrimination against transgender employees.
  • Economic Inequality: The combination of restricted employment opportunities and healthcare challenges contributed to significant economic instability and hardship within the transgender community.

The Role of Religious Freedom Exemptions and their Impact

The invocation of religious freedom exemptions played a significant role in justifying discriminatory practices against transgender individuals. This created a complex legal and ethical dilemma, pitting religious liberty against the rights of transgender individuals.

  • Specific Instances of Discrimination: Businesses and individuals utilized religious freedom exemptions to refuse service to transgender clients, ranging from healthcare providers refusing to perform gender-affirming surgeries to businesses denying services based on gender identity.
  • Legal Challenges: The use of religious freedom exemptions in this context led to numerous legal challenges and ongoing debates about the limits of religious freedom in relation to anti-discrimination laws.
